  • Patent number: 11080128
    Abstract: An automatic failure recovery system that, using machine learning, creates an operation procedure for recovering from a network failure or corrects the created operation procedure has a plurality of recovery tasks for recovering from the network failure; outputs failure data indicating network configuration information and failure information acquired upon occurrence of the network failure; selects an execution procedure of the recovery tasks, based on the failure data and a recovery model acquired in advance; executes the selected execution procedure when the network failure occurs; determines whether or not recovery from the network failure was achieved by the execution procedure; and notifies that the procedure is to be corrected, depending upon the result of the determination and a recovery level of the network failure.

  • Patent number: 9301232
    Abstract: A management apparatus for managing a plurality of controllers in a communication system, in which communication apparatuses belonging to a network are grouped into a plurality of groups, the plurality of controllers respectively corresponding to the plurality of groups are arranged, and each controller controls communication apparatuses of a corresponding group, is provided. The management apparatus includes a determination unit configured to determine failure states of the plurality of controllers, a selection unit configured to select, based on load values indicating load states of the plurality of controllers, at least one handover controller to which control of communication apparatuses of a group corresponding to a controller in the failure state will be handed over, and a notification unit configured to notify that the control of the communication apparatuses of the group corresponding to the controller in the failure state will be handed over to the handover destination controller.

  • Patent number: 7599050
    Abstract: A method of inspecting an inspection target surface comprises: irradiating an irradiation light having a predetermined pattern on the inspection target surface; imaging the surface irradiated with the irradiation light; and inspecting the inspection target surface based on an obtained image of the inspection target surface. The irradiation light irradiated from an irradiation face has a mesh-like pattern including meshes of a same shape. Each mesh has an irradiation area smaller than a non-irradiation area in a plane normal to the optical axis. The inspection target surface is inspected based on lightness/darkness information of an image area in the obtained image corresponding to a non-irradiated area in the inspection target surface. A light point having intermediate brightness and formed in a dark face formed within the mesh is extracted as a defect candidate.
